Output 153535ae9939108efafc21b479b1205f8b37e36ff686d91bf287223847f70bfe:2

value
23555910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70b86d3c671142c4892591f838491bbce93d3cfe OP_EQUAL
address
MJBAr7AkDLCa1AAQixXLNUZrLLGgN38dPY
transaction
153535ae9939108efafc21b479b1205f8b37e36ff686d91bf287223847f70bfe
spent
true